下述程序的输出结果是()。
#include
main()
{inta[2][3]={{1,2,3),{4,5,6}},(*p)[3],i;
p=a;
for(i=0;i<3;i++)
{if(i<2)
p[1][i]=p[1][i]一1;
else
p[1][i]=1;)
printf("%dn",a[0][1]+a[1][1]+a[1][2]);}
在位运算中,操作数每左移两位,其结果相当于()。
以下程序的输出结果是()。
main()
{inti,k,a[10],p[3];
k=5;
for(i=0:i<10;i++)a[i]=i;
for(i=0;i<3;i++)p[i]=a[i*(i+1)];
for(i=0;i<3;i++)k+=p[i]*2;
printf("%dn",k、;
}
有定义:“inta=2,b=3,c=4;”,则下列选项中值为0的表达式是()。
有以下程序:输出的结果是()。
viodfun(inta,intb,intC)
{a=456:b=567;c=678;}
main()
{intx=10,y=20,Z=30;
fun(x,y,z):
printf("%d,%d,%dn",x,y,z);
}